Boron‐catalyzed environmentally benign dehydrative Friedel‐Crafts alkylation of indole/pyrrole and aniline derivatives with β‐hydroxyl ketones has been developed for the first time. This method provides an efficient and green replacement of toxic and unstable methylvinylketone (MVK) by safer and cheaper β‐hydroxyl ketone. A zerovalent copper- and cobalt-catalyzed direct coupling of the sp(3) α-carbon of alcohols with alkenes and hydroperoxides was developed in which the hydroperoxides acted as radical initiator and then coupling partner. 1,3-Enynes and vinylarenes underwent alkylation-peroxidation to give β-peroxy alcohols and β-hydroxyketones correspondingly with excellent functional group tolerance.
